Output 86cb63c00116933dfc07268dc24dea8ee1f574f5350d80c729c06a56594c2e89:1
- value
- 667555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2a682aea634c6dd5e5f48394a7212ba9820b669 OP_EQUAL
- address
- 3KSEV7K83Pv7EDCCYL7RtaBnvTyPMVhb32
- transaction
- 86cb63c00116933dfc07268dc24dea8ee1f574f5350d80c729c06a56594c2e89
- confirmations
- 354123
- spent
- true